Egypt Confirms Key Talks With Hamas on Gaza Ceasefire

Egypt has announced that a Hamas delegation held "important" talks with Egyptian officials in Cairo on Thursday regarding the implementation of the second phase of the Gaza ceasefire agreement.

The discussions are part of ongoing diplomatic efforts aimed at preserving the ceasefire, easing humanitarian conditions, and advancing negotiations toward a more permanent end to the conflict.

Focus on the Second Phase

According to Egyptian security sources, the meeting centered on arrangements for implementing the next phase of the ceasefire agreement.

The second phase is expected to address several key issues, including the continuation of the truce, humanitarian assistance, the release of hostages and detainees, and broader security measures designed to reduce tensions in Gaza.

Officials described the discussions as significant but did not disclose detailed outcomes.

Egypt Continues Mediation Role

Egypt has remained one of the leading mediators in negotiations involving Hamas and Israel throughout the conflict.

Working alongside regional and international partners, Cairo has played a central role in facilitating ceasefire agreements and coordinating humanitarian aid deliveries into Gaza.

The latest meeting underscores Egypt's continued efforts to prevent renewed fighting and encourage dialogue between the parties.
